sábado, 27 de febrero de 2016

Instalar OneDrive en Linux

Para instalar el almacenamiento remoto OneDrive siga los siguientes pasos, abra una terminal con ctrl+alt+T e introduzca los siguientes comandos.

git clone https://github.com/xybu92/onedrive-d.git

cd onedrive-d

Mira como se llama el programa instalador, en mi caso install.sh e introduce el siguiente comando.

./install.sh install

Lee la pantalla y toma nota de como se arranca el programa, variará según la versión. Para arrancar el programa de configuración introduje onedrive-pref.

OneDrive

(PASO 1/4)
Autorización a OneDrive para montar el volumen.

En este paso pide copiar y pegar una URL del terminal en el navegador para que te identifiques.

Luego tendrás que copiar y pegar otra URL desde el navegador a la terminal.

(PASO 2/4)
En este paso te preguntará, ¿Quieres especificar la ruta al repositorio onedrive local?.

Previamente he creado una carpeta en /home/tu-usuario/ que se llama OneDrive.

(PASO 3/4)
En este paso preguntará, ¿Quieres cambiar los ajustes numéricos?.

(PASO 4/4)
finalmente en el cuarto paso, preguntará, ¿Quieres editar el archivo de lista de ignorados?.

En este paso te muestra este mensaje:

Skipped. You can manually edit "/home/tu-usuario/.onedrive/ignore_v2.ini" at your convenience.

Si deseas modificar la configuración, los puedes realizar en esa carpeta que te indica.

Los comandos desde la terminal son:
  • onedrive-d start: para arrancar el  servicio
  • onedrive-d stop: para parar el servicio 
  • onedrive-d status: para obtener información del servicio.
  • onedrive-d restart: para reiniciar el servicio

Artículos que te pueden interesar:
Instalar OneDrive en Linux Mint

32 comentarios:

  1. Este comentario ha sido eliminado por el autor.

    ResponderEliminar
  2. hola: realizé todos los pasos hasta que al final de todo me sale este error

    All steps are finished.
    [2016-03-17 19:47:57,936] DEBUG: Dummy-2: config saved.
    cata@cata-Satellite-C645D:~/Documents/onedrive-d-old-future$ onedrive-d startLoading configuration ... OK
    [2016-03-17 19:48:45,920] DEBUG: MainThread: running in daemon node.
    Starting onedrive-d ... FAILED
    ERROR: Child exited immediately with non-zero exit code 1


    como puedo solucionarlo? tengo elementary os
    Gracias!

    ResponderEliminar
    Respuestas
    1. Utiliza sudo antes de ejecutar cualquier instrucción. por ejemplo, sudo onedrive-pref, sudo onedrive-d start

      Eliminar
  3. Lo primero agradecer tu confianza, pasando al tema que te trae, debe existir diferencias entre Ubuntu y Elementary OS, aunque parte de Ubuntu y este de DEBIAN, no tiene porque instalarse de la misma forma, seguro que hay algún parámetro que varía, por mí parte seguiré investigando pero te recomiento que vayas a la siguiente Web, https://elementary.io/es/support.

    un saludo y gracias....

    ResponderEliminar
  4. Buen dia, gracias por el post, solo queria hacer una observacion onedirve-d start: para arrancar el servicio el comando esta mal escrito, para que lo corrijas gracias excelente trabajo funciona al 100 % por ahora en OS Ubuntu Mate Xenial Xerus.

    ResponderEliminar
  5. muchas gracias me sirvió de mucho.

    ResponderEliminar
  6. buenas. a mi me funciona. pero la mitad de carpetas me las deja vacías. saben a que se puede tratar?

    ResponderEliminar
    Respuestas
    1. Hola, perdona por la demora, ¿que carpetas son?, especifica el path completo.

      un saludo y gracias....

      Eliminar
  7. Hola, he seguido los pasos y parece que se ha instalado sin problemas, lo que pasa en que soy nuevo en linux y no controlo aun bien, el caso es que no sé por qué no me aparece en la lista de programas, aunque me dice que se está ejecutando,running in daemon node.me dice, pero no sé como abrir el programa, vamos que ni lo encuentro.
    Gracias por todo,

    saludos.

    ResponderEliminar
  8. ¿has probado a crear un lanzador?, te dejo como se crea, http://aplicacioneslibreuso.blogspot.com.es/2015/12/iniciacion-linux-crear-un-lanzador.html

    ResponderEliminar
  9. Ya lo hecho funcionar, no śe exactamente como porque he probado varias cosas, pero ya funciona bien,gracias por todo.

    Un saludo.

    ResponderEliminar
  10. Hola!
    Consulta, necesito configurar un OneDrive para la empresa, la pregunta es.
    Esta aplicación ¿soporta dicha versión de Onedrive?

    Saludos

    ResponderEliminar
  11. la verdad es que no lo se, lo utilizo para uso personal, mira esta página, https://onedrive.live.com/about/en-us/business/

    ResponderEliminar
  12. Qué quieren decir los pasos 3 y 4 exactamente? no comprendo

    ResponderEliminar
  13. En los pasos tres y cuatro te formula unas preguntas, debes de contestar si o no a estas.

    un saludo y gracias....

    ResponderEliminar
  14. Saben como puedo elegir que carpetas quiero que se descarguen? no quiero tenerlas todas en mi pc. Algunas solo las quiero tener la nube.

    ResponderEliminar
  15. Excelente aporte, gracias por compartir. Me funcionó a la perfección con una lap con la Distro de Ubuntu Studio 16.04. Saludos y muchos éxitos!

    ResponderEliminar
  16. Excelente Aporte!!! también me funcionó en Ubuntu 17.04, lo único es como le hago para que se inicie al inicio del PC?, ejecute el comando update-rc.d onedrive-d defaults pero no me funcionó.... agradecería una orientación

    Gracias!!!! y exitos!!!

    ResponderEliminar
    Respuestas
    1. mira este artículo , a ver que tal.

      http://aplicacioneslibreuso.blogspot.com.es/2017/07/aplicaciones-del-inicio-en-linux-ubuntu.html

      un saludo y gracias....

      Eliminar
  17. No logro sincronizar mis carpetas pueden ayudarme?

    ResponderEliminar
  18. hola

    sincroniza solo la primera vez los nuevos cambios en las carpeta no los toma

    ResponderEliminar
  19. Hola! sabes cuando quiero abrir la aplicación no puedo, me tira este error: AttributeError: 'module' object has no attribute 'MultiCommand'... cómo lo puedo arreglar??
    Gracias!

    ResponderEliminar
  20. si solo quiero sincronizar una carpeta sabes como hacerlo

    ResponderEliminar
  21. Las ventajas que tiene usar el sistema de paquetes es que te permite instalar, desinstalar y actualizar los programas de forma muy sencilla, ya que cada programa está formado por uno o varios paquetes que el gestor de paquetes controla que funcionen bien, además si la aplicación que instalas depende de otros paquetes extra, el gestor los añadirá automáticamente al key LiGNUx

    ResponderEliminar
  22. Como elimino el servicio de manera definitiva si ya no quisiera usarlo??

    ResponderEliminar
  23. Hola. Cuando intento instalar onedrive-d,
    $ ./install.sh install
    me da el siguiente error
    Error: setup script does not support your distro token msgdistributormsgna.
    Que podria hacer?
    Gracias

    ResponderEliminar
    Respuestas
    1. Buenas tardes, a lo mejor tu distribución de Linux tiene alguna variante, ¿que distro es?.

      un saludo y gracias....

      Eliminar
  24. Gracias por su rapida respuesta. Es SuseLinux Leap 15.
    Lo que acabo de hacer es seguir los pasos de
    https://bytelix.com/aplicaciones/como-sincronizar-onedrive-en-linux-con-onedrive-d/
    y se ha instalado esta vez bien. No obstante, al parecer no me descarga lo que tengo en la nube (tras onedrive-d start). No tiene un icono como el dropbox? Como se cuando se ha sincronizado?

    ResponderEliminar
  25. Al configurar el OneDrive no puedo recuperar la url de respuesta, me sale esto.

    Recover your username
    There were no matching Microsoft accounts found with the information you provided.

    Que puedo hacer?

    Un saludo y gracias.

    ResponderEliminar
  26. Hola, donde tengo que iniciar OneDrive, es decir donde ejecuto el comando?path?
    La sincronizacion es automatica en la carpeta que especifique en la instalacion?
    La carpeta que cree con nombre OneDrive esta vacia, al parecer no esta trabajando el onedrive-d.

    Saludos, gracias

    ResponderEliminar